Extensions of the quartz-crystal-microbalance technique

Sensors and Actuators A: Physical, 1996
SUMMARY The sensing properties of the quartz resonators in contact with a solid, liquid or gas medium are explained within the energy transfer model. The use of the quartz microbalance is extended up to the Curie point (573°C) by employing a dual resonator.

Quartz Crystal Microbalance

2018
A quartz crystal microbalance (QCM) is an acoustic transducer that converts mass changes on the sensor surface of an oscillating quartz-crystal resonator into an electronic signal.
